包含 鼠标 标签的文章

解决卸载财富通控件开机后鼠标键盘不能动的问题

今天早上到公司打开电脑便下去买早餐去了,回来后发现键盘鼠标都不能动,就郁闷了。于是重启电脑,没有用,在没进入系统前,比如BIOS界面,系统选择界面,键盘都是可以用的,但是一进到系统后,在登录界面就全部无法操作了,重启电脑,重置BIOS设置都没有用,安全模式下也不能动。

后来还是朋友帮忙找了个信息,找了个USB鼠标插上后可以动,于是用软键盘登录了电脑,然后进入注册表编辑器,找到:
H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Control\Class\{4D36E96B-E325-11CE-BFC1-08002BE10318}
在下面有一个 UpperFilters 项,它的值里面除了一个 kbdclass 外看是不是还有一个 tenpay... 什么的,每个一行,把这个 tenpay.. 什么的那行删除,然后重启电脑,一切都好了。

其实原因就是我昨天用数字把财富通控件从电脑里清除了,然后进 tenpay 的目录把程序删除了,但是注册表里的某些东西仍然残留着,然后今天开机就出现这个问题了。所以大家以后用什么软件把财富通清除后,不仅要删除文件,也要注意搜索注册表清除相关的项。

网页中随时获取鼠标位置

好久没更新博客了,连看奥运会的时候都没上过网,这次给大家带来一个 JavaScript 好东西,自己拿去玩吧...
 

JavaScript代码
  1. <!--   
  2. /*   
  3.     2008-7-28 17:54  
  4.     Made by pader of http://www.vgot.cn  
  5.     我们先在这里声明了一个全局空数组变量 mousePos  
  6.     用它来存放鼠标的即时坐标数据  
  7. */  
  8. var mousePos = new Array();   
  9. /*  
  10.     mouseLoc 把获取到的鼠标坐标数据赋值给了  
  11.     mousePos 这个全局数组.  
  12.     mousePos["x"] 的值就是鼠标的 X 轴即横向距页面左边的像素距离  
  13.     mousePos["y"] 的值就是鼠标的 Y 轴即纵向距页面顶部的像素距离  
  14. */  
  15. function mouseLoc(e){   
  16.   if(document.all){   
  17.     x = event.x + document.body.scrollLeft;   
  18.     y = event.y + document.body.scrollTop;   
  19.   } else {   
  20.     x = e.pageX;   
  21.     y = e.pageY;   
  22.   }   
  23.   mousePos["x"] = x;   
  24.   mousePos["y"] = y;   
  25.   return true;   
  26. }   
  27. /*  
  28.     为了让页面能即时获得鼠标的坐标,我们只能用之类的事件执行这样的函数.  
  29.     在这里使用 document.onmousemove 事件来执行 mouseLoc  
  30.     以不断更新全局数组 mousePos 里的鼠标位置数据  
  31. */  
  32. if(document.layers){    //NS4   
  33.     document.captureEvents(Event.MOUSEMOVE);   
  34. }   
  35. document.onmousemove = mouseLoc;   
  36. /*  
  37.     那如果我还想在这个事件里做其它的事情怎么办呢?  
  38.     可以像下面这样写:  
  39.         document.onmousemove = function(){  
  40.             document.body.onmousemove = mouseLoc;  
  41.             alert('第一个弹出信息');  
  42.             alert("弹出第二个信息");  
  43.             //更多...  
  44.         }  
  45.     这里为防止与 document.onmousemove 冲突,我们在 function(){} 里面  
  46.     使用的是 document.body.onmousemove 来执行 mouseLoc;  
  47. */  
  48. //-->  


去掉注释就这么点

 

JavaScript代码
  1. <!--   
  2. var mousePos = new Array();   
  3.   
  4. function mouseLoc(e){   
  5.   if(document.all){   
  6.     x = event.x + document.body.scrollLeft;   
  7.     y = event.y + document.body.scrollTop;   
  8.   } else {   
  9.     x = e.pageX;   
  10.     y = e.pageY;   
  11.   }   
  12.   mousePos["x"] = x;   
  13.   mousePos["y"] = y;   
  14.   return true;   
  15. }   
  16.   
  17. if(document.layers){    //NS4   
  18.     document.captureEvents(Event.MOUSEMOVE);   
  19. }   
  20. document.onmousemove = mouseLoc;   
  21. //-->